What is 5G?
5G, the fifth generation of mobile networks, is the latest evolution in cellular technology. It promises lightning-fast speeds, ultra-low latency, and the ability to connect a massive number of devices simultaneously. The primary benefit of 5G lies in its ability to deliver high-speed mobile internet, especially in areas where wired broadband might not be available or practical. Whether you’re streaming videos, gaming, or using IoT devices, 5G is designed to offer seamless connectivity on the go.
What is Wi-Fi 6?
Wi-Fi 6, also known as 802.11ax, is the latest standard for Wi-Fi networks. It builds on its predecessor, Wi-Fi 5, by offering faster speeds, better capacity, and improved efficiency. One of the most notable advantages of Wi-Fi 6 is its ability to handle more devices simultaneously without a significant drop in performance. In today’s world of smart homes, where many devices are connected to the same network, this feature is crucial. Wi-Fi 6 also enhances battery life for devices and provides faster upload and download speeds for users connected to the network.
Key Differences Between 5G and Wi-Fi 6
- Range: 5G offers broader coverage, especially in urban and outdoor environments. It is designed to work across wide areas, making it ideal for mobile use. Wi-Fi 6, on the other hand, is more suited for local networks, such as homes, offices, and campuses. Its coverage is limited to the range of the router or access point.
- Speed: Both technologies offer impressive speeds, but the specifics depend on the use case. 5G can provide download speeds of up to 10 Gbps, depending on the frequency and network conditions, while Wi-Fi 6 can offer speeds up to 9.6 Gbps. However, in practical usage, Wi-Fi 6 may perform better for indoor, high-density environments like homes or offices.
- Latency: When it comes to latency, 5G has the upper hand. With latency as low as 1 millisecond, it’s perfect for applications that require real-time communication, such as gaming, augmented reality (AR), and virtual reality (VR). Wi-Fi 6 also improves latency over previous Wi-Fi standards, but it can’t match the low latency that 5G offers.
- Capacity: Wi-Fi 6 shines in environments with many connected devices. Thanks to a feature called Orthogonal Frequency Division Multiple Access (OFDMA), it can deliver better performance even when multiple devices are connected to the same network. While 5G is also built to handle a high number of connected devices, its primary focus is on mobile users, not necessarily on dense, indoor environments.
Which One is the Future?
The question of which technology will dominate the future is not as clear-cut as it may seem. The truth is, 5G and Wi-Fi 6 are not direct competitors. They are complementary technologies that serve different purposes.
- 5G will be the go-to solution for providing fast, mobile connectivity on a global scale. It is essential for powering smart cities, autonomous vehicles, and a growing number of mobile-first applications. Its high-speed, low-latency capabilities will continue to drive innovation in various industries, including healthcare, entertainment, and manufacturing.
- Wi-Fi 6, on the other hand, will remain the backbone of home and business networks. As more and more devices connect to the internet, Wi-Fi 6 will help ensure that users experience seamless and fast internet connections, even in crowded environments. Whether it’s in offices, smart homes, or public spaces, Wi-Fi 6 will be key to supporting the increasing demand for data.
